(C) During a March 10 meeting with the Ambassador, Oman's Investment Promotion and Export Development Executive President identified the Omani bureaucracy's lack of requisite expertise as the primary cause for the delay in the FTA implementation process. He noted that the USG's offering of technical assistance in these outstanding areas of concern would aid government efforts in revising pertinent regulations to be FTA-complaint. Embassy welcomes technical assistance efforts and requests guidance on what could be offered. End Summary. -------------- HELP WANTED -------------- ¶2. (C) On March 10, the Ambassador discussed Oman's progress in satisfying outstanding concerns regarding the implementation of the U.S.-Oman Free Trade Agreement (FTA) with Salem al-Ismaily, Executive President of the Omani Center for Investment Promotion and Export Development (OCIPED). Ismaily commented that the Minister remains frustrated with the slow pace of the implementation process, even after receiving a March 7 letter from DUSTR Veroneau. Ismaily reported that the Maqbool was disappointed with the letter, which the Minister felt added "even more concerns to resolve." ¶3. (C) Nevertheless, Ismaily, after reviewing USTR's comprehensive checklist, agreed that Oman had to "do its homework" to "honor the commitments under the Agreement." Ruling out internal political considerations as the cause of the sluggish pace of implementation efforts, Ismaily lamented that Oman's bureaucracy did not have the requisite expertise to get through the lengthy list of outstanding issues. To help Oman resolve these issues, he inquired about the possibility of technical assistance. "This assistance is the key," stated Ismaily. "The time is now." Ismaily proffered that by offering such technical assistance, Maqbool would re-engage on the FTA process, as he "wants to emerge as a winner in the process." -------------- BENEFITS ALREADY APPARENT -------------- ¶4. (C) Ismaily noted that Oman was already benefiting from the Agreement through the implementation of economic reforms that would assist the Sultanate in promoting itself as a good place to do business. He highlighted that, "even if Oman doesn't gain an additional dollar in bilateral trade," business investment as a result of the FTA would more than make up for it. On a recent 3 hour stopover in Mumbai, Ismaily pointed out that he and Minister Maqbool were able to "book $250 million in additional investment for the Sultanate, something that would not have occurred without the FTA." -------------- COMMENT -------------- ¶5. (C) Embassy welcomes the prospect of additional technical assistance to help resolve outstanding concerns pertaining to intellectual property, customs issues, telecommunications, and government procurement, among others. Such assistance would significantly aid Omani government efforts in revising its regulations to be compliant with the provisions of the FTA and quicken the implementation process. -------------- ACTION REQUEST -------------- ¶6.
